1. Little Lamb
Soft, sweet and just nostalgic enough, Little Lamb is set to be one of the prettiest baby shower themes for 2027. Build the look around warm cream, butter yellow and touches of powder blue or blush, with gingham linens, fluffy textures and tiny lamb motifs used sparingly. Think pastures and meadow-style flowers, that vintage, quaint feeling. It'll be a celebration that feels charming rather than overly themed.

2. The Baby Club
Consider this the cool-girl alternative to a traditional baby shower. The Baby Club borrows from country clubs and vintage sportswear, with striped awnings, embroidered caps, pennant flags and personalised “Baby Club” details. Forest green, navy, cream and burgundy give it a preppy feel, while custom matchbooks, menus and merchandise make very good take-home favours.

3. Farmers' Market
Fruit, flowers and plenty of gingham make the Farmers' Market baby shower one of our favourite ideas for a spring or summer celebration. Style tables with baskets of strawberries, tomatoes, cherries and citrus alongside wildflowers, handwritten produce signs and market-style paper bags. A farm-stand-inspired cake or “Baby is growing” signage ties everything together without veering into rustic territory.

4. Italian Summer
No flights required. Bring la dolce vita to the baby shower with striped tablecloths, bowls overflowing with lemons, tomatoes and peaches, colourful glassware and one very long lunch table. Italian-inspired baby showers work particularly well outdoors, with family-style food, spritz-inspired alcohol-free drinks and plenty of red, yellow, green and Mediterranean blue.

5. Vintage Storybook
A beautiful choice for parents who love a little nostalgia, the Vintage Storybook theme takes inspiration from old children's books rather than a single character. Stack vintage books amongst flowers, use illustrated menus and invitations, and choose a soft palette of faded blue, sage, buttercream and dusty pink. Guests could even bring a favourite childhood book instead of a card to start baby's first library.

How do I choose a baby shower theme?
Start with the parents-to-be rather than what's trending. Consider their personal style, the season, venue and type of celebration you're planning. A garden party might lend itself to Little Wildflower or Honey Bee, while a restaurant lunch could inspire French Patisserie or Italian Summer. Once you've chosen a concept, create a simple colour palette and repeat a few key details rather than trying to theme every element.
How can I make a baby shower look expensive on a budget?
Focus your budget on a few high-impact elements. Beautiful table linens, an impressive cake, seasonal flowers and well-designed signage can transform a space without requiring elaborate decorations everywhere. Fresh fruit, supermarket flowers arranged in small bud vases, ribbons and candles are also relatively affordable ways to create a styled tablescape. Choosing a venue that's already beautiful will reduce how much decorating you need to do.
When should you have a baby shower?
Baby showers are commonly held during the third trimester, often around 28 to 34 weeks of pregnancy, although there's no rule about when you need to celebrate. Some parents prefer an earlier shower when they're likely to feel more comfortable, while others wait until closer to their due date. Give guests plenty of notice, particularly if people need to travel, and choose whatever timing feels best for the parent-to-be.
